The Rainy Cold Season, Special Donations

The months of March and April in Central Ohio.......can be almost anything with regard to weather.  What it isn't is predictable.  We can have freezing rain, sleet, snow, rain, or sunshine.  The weather can change 40 degrees from one day to the next.  So, even on a day when it might be pretty and sunny and 55-60 ish during the day, it can be extremely windy.  A rain poncho provides a great wind break in those situations.  Likewise it might be 40 and rainy all day and all night and these rain poncho's are again needed and appreciated.

Our good friend and long time supporter Anne Marie from New York donated 200 of these awesome poncho's.  This is only a fraction of them in the picture.  Didn't un-box them all as I delivered 3/4th of them the very next day to our friend Rae who prepares meals and feeds those in the elements on Saturday mornings.

I would imagine the poncho's might come in hand covering ones belongings also when out in the elements.  Additionally, the shelters always appreciate these donations.  You may not be aware, homeless who get nights here and there in shelters often still spend the bulk of their day outside until the magic hour they're permitted to come inside.  This isn't necessarily slam folks on shelters either, many operate with a volunteer base and therefore often don't have the ability to operate any differently with regard to the hours they permit folks inside.
